Comprendre le processus de migration
Passer de Shopify à un magasin Next.js personnalisé offre de nombreux avantages, notamment une performance améliorée, des expériences utilisateur sur mesure et la possibilité de se développer sans contraintes. Next.js, un puissant framework React, permet le rendu côté serveur, rendant votre magasin en ligne plus rapide et plus adapté au SEO.
Le processus de migration implique plusieurs étapes clés : planification de l'architecture, migration des données, configuration de la nouvelle plateforme et assurance d'une transition fluide pour les utilisateurs. Ce guide vous accompagnera à travers chaque aspect pour faciliter une transition sans heurts.
Planification de votre architecture
Avant de commencer la migration, il est crucial de définir l'architecture de votre nouveau magasin Next.js. Considérez les éléments suivants :
- Personnalisation : Identifiez les fonctionnalités spécifiques dont vous avez besoin que Shopify n'offre pas, telles que des configurations de produits complexes ou des passerelles de paiement uniques.
- Performance : Profitez de la génération de sites statiques (SSG) et du rendu côté serveur (SSR) de Next.js pour garantir que votre magasin se charge rapidement.
- Scalabilité : Prévoyez une croissance future en concevant une infrastructure flexible capable de gérer une augmentation du trafic et des offres de produits.
Migration des données
Ensuite, vous devez migrer vos données existantes de Shopify vers votre plateforme Next.js. Cela inclut les produits, les informations clients, l'historique des commandes et tout contenu supplémentaire. Voici quelques étapes à considérer :
- Exporter les données : Utilisez les outils d'exportation intégrés de Shopify pour télécharger vos données de produits et de clients au format CSV.
- Transformation des données : Nettoyez et formatez les données pour garantir leur compatibilité avec la nouvelle structure de votre base de données.
- Importer les données : Utilisez un système de gestion de base de données (SGBD) comme PostgreSQL ou MongoDB pour importer vos données transformées dans votre nouvelle application Next.js.
Construire votre application Next.js
Une fois les données en place, vous pouvez commencer à construire votre application Next.js. Voici quelques composants critiques :
- Développement Frontend : Utilisez des composants React pour créer une interface utilisateur réactive qui améliore l'expérience d'achat.
- Intégration Backend : Configurez un backend utilisant Node.js pour gérer les requêtes API, gérer les sessions utilisateur et traiter les paiements.
- Optimisation SEO : Mettez en œuvre les meilleures pratiques pour le SEO, telles que l'optimisation des balises meta, l'implémentation de données structurées et la garantie de temps de chargement rapides.
Tests et lancement de votre magasin
Avant le lancement, des tests approfondis sont essentiels. Cela inclut :
- Tests utilisateurs : Réalisez des tests pour garantir que l'expérience utilisateur est fluide et intuitive.
- Tests de performance : Utilisez des outils comme Google Lighthouse pour évaluer la performance de votre site et apporter les ajustements nécessaires.
- Vérifications de sécurité : Assurez-vous que votre site est sécurisé et conforme aux réglementations GDPR, en particulier pour les entreprises de l'UE.
Une fois les tests terminés, vous pouvez lancer votre magasin Next.js. Assurez-vous qu'un plan est en place pour le support et la surveillance post-lancement afin de résoudre rapidement tout problème.
Avantages des solutions personnalisées
La transition vers un magasin Next.js personnalisé peut offrir des avantages significatifs par rapport à Shopify, tels que :
- Contrôle total : Personnalisez votre magasin en ligne selon vos besoins spécifiques sans les limitations souvent rencontrées sur les plateformes SaaS.
- Efficacité des coûts : Bien que les coûts de configuration initiaux puissent être plus élevés, les solutions personnalisées peuvent réduire les frais d'abonnement à long terme associés à des plateformes comme Shopify.
- Meilleure performance : Optimisez votre magasin pour la vitesse et l'efficacité, ce qui se traduit par une satisfaction utilisateur et des taux de conversion améliorés.
Par exemple, des clients comme CalmCall et APEX Funded ont réussi leur transition vers des solutions personnalisées, constatant des améliorations significatives de l'engagement utilisateur et des performances de vente.
Êtes-vous prêt à transformer votre entreprise en ligne avec une solution Next.js personnalisée ? Commencez dès aujourd'hui et découvrez comment notre équipe chez Syntranova peut vous aider à créer un magasin en ligne puissant adapté à vos besoins.


